Output 0ca959d97146633a3ae9982fb6a6e97c4dfdedadbac1923e004e32575b937088:3

value
21786
script pubkey
OP_0 OP_PUSHBYTES_20 58243c402ec91cf0f536cef24038a78fcb97783c
address
tb1qtqjrcspweyw0pafkemeyqw983l9ew7puacwunl
transaction
0ca959d97146633a3ae9982fb6a6e97c4dfdedadbac1923e004e32575b937088